Diagnosis of Balo's Disease
Diagnosing Balo's Disease involves a comprehensive evaluation to rule out other conditions and confirm the presence of demyelinating lesions in the central nervous system.
- MRI imaging is crucial for detecting characteristic patterns of demyelination in the brain and spinal cord, aiding in the diagnosis of Balo's Disease.
- Cerebrospinal fluid analysis can reveal abnormal protein levels or immune cell markers indicative of an inflammatory process in the central nervous system, supporting the diagnosis.
- Evoked potential tests assess the conduction of nerve signals along the central nervous system pathways, helping identify areas of demyelination and functional impairment.
- Neurological examinations, including reflex testing and sensory assessments, provide valuable information about motor and sensory deficits associated with Balo's Disease, aiding in treatment planning and monitoring.
Treatment Options for Balo's Disease
Treatment strategies for Balo's Disease aim to manage symptoms, slow disease progression, and improve overall quality of life for affected individuals.
- Medications: Immunosuppressive drugs, corticosteroids, and disease-modifying therapies are commonly prescribed to reduce inflammation, prevent further demyelination, and manage symptoms.

How does Balo’s Disease differ from Multiple Sclerosis?
Balo's Disease is a rare variant of multiple sclerosis, characterized by distinct concentric lesions in the brain's white matter, unlike MS.
